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Archer's Manual, or the Art of Shooting With the Long Bow, as Practised by the United Bowmen of Philadelphia The natives of Brazil, when discovered by the Portuguese, used bows of an ell in length; and of such power, that their arrows, which were armed with fish bones, would pierce the hardest boards. The Indians residing west of the Mississippi, as we learn from a member of our club, who is entirely familiar with their habits, use bows made of the yellow or bow wood, Ma elura aurantiaca, of Nuttall. This wood grows only on the Red river and the southern tribu taries of the Arkansas; whence it is carried to all the nations residing on the tributaries of the Mississippi.
